¿Alguna vez te has preguntado cómo se puede representar de manera visual el flujo de un proceso o algoritmo? Un diagrama de flujo es una herramienta gráfica que te permite representar de forma clara y sencilla los pasos de un proceso o algoritmo. En este artículo te mostraremos cómo hacer un diagrama de flujo para calcular la edad, un ejemplo práctico que te ayudará a entender cómo aplicar esta técnica en diferentes situaciones.
¿Qué es un diagrama de flujo?
Un diagrama de flujo es una representación visual de un proceso o algoritmo que utiliza diferentes símbolos y líneas para mostrar el flujo de las instrucciones. Se utiliza en programación, ingeniería, planificación de proyectos y otras disciplinas para visualizar de manera clara y comprensible cómo se ejecuta un proceso.
En un diagrama de flujo, cada símbolo representa una acción o instrucción específica, como una operación matemática, una condición o una entrada/salida de datos. Estos símbolos se conectan mediante flechas que indican el orden de ejecución de las instrucciones.
Beneficios de utilizar un diagrama de flujo
Utilizar un diagrama de flujo para representar un proceso o algoritmo tiene varios beneficios:
- Claridad: Un diagrama de flujo permite visualizar de manera clara y concisa el flujo de un proceso, lo que facilita su comprensión y seguimiento.
- Identificación de errores: Al representar visualmente un proceso, es más fácil identificar posibles errores o problemas en la lógica del algoritmo.
- Comunicación: Un diagrama de flujo es un lenguaje universal que permite comunicar de manera efectiva el flujo de un proceso a personas con diferentes niveles de conocimiento técnico.
Pasos para hacer un diagrama de flujo para calcular la edad
Para hacer un diagrama de flujo para calcular la edad, sigue los siguientes pasos:
- Inicio: Representa el inicio del programa con el símbolo de inicio.
- Entrada de datos: Utiliza el símbolo de entrada de datos para representar la entrada de la fecha de nacimiento del usuario.
- Calculo de la edad: Utiliza el símbolo de operación matemática para calcular la edad actual utilizando la fecha de nacimiento ingresada.
- Salida de datos: Utiliza el símbolo de salida de datos para mostrar la edad calculada.
- Fin: Representa el fin del programa con el símbolo de fin.
A continuación, se muestra el diagrama de flujo para calcular la edad:
En este ejemplo, el usuario ingresa su fecha de nacimiento, luego se realiza el cálculo de la edad actual y finalmente se muestra la edad calculada. Este es un ejemplo sencillo, pero los diagramas de flujo pueden ser mucho más complejos dependiendo de la lógica del proceso que se esté representando.
Errores comunes al hacer un diagrama de flujo para calcular la edad
Aunque hacer un diagrama de flujo puede parecer sencillo, es común cometer errores al representar un proceso. Algunos de los errores más comunes son:
- No utilizar símbolos adecuados: Es importante utilizar los símbolos correctos para representar las instrucciones de manera clara y coherente.
- No seguir un flujo lógico: El diagrama de flujo debe seguir un flujo lógico y coherente, de lo contrario, puede llevar a resultados incorrectos o confusión.
- No considerar las condiciones: Si el proceso tiene condiciones o bifurcaciones, es importante representarlas correctamente en el diagrama de flujo.
Recomendaciones para diseñar un diagrama de flujo efectivo
Para diseñar un diagrama de flujo efectivo, ten en cuenta las siguientes recomendaciones:
- Simplificar el proceso: Intenta simplificar el proceso en pasos más pequeños y claros para facilitar su representación en el diagrama de flujo.
- Utilizar comentarios: Si el proceso es complejo, puedes utilizar comentarios o notas adicionales en el diagrama de flujo para explicar partes específicas o aclarar la lógica.
- Probar el diagrama de flujo: Antes de implementar el proceso, es recomendable probar el diagrama de flujo para identificar posibles errores o mejoras en la lógica.
Conclusión
Los diagramas de flujo son una herramienta efectiva para representar visualmente el flujo de un proceso o algoritmo. En este artículo, hemos visto cómo hacer un diagrama de flujo para calcular la edad, un ejemplo práctico que te permite comprender cómo aplicar esta técnica en diferentes situaciones. Recuerda que los diagramas de flujo son una herramienta versátil que se utiliza en diferentes campos y que pueden ayudarte a comunicar de manera clara y concisa el flujo de tus procesos.
Preguntas frecuentes
1. ¿Cuál es la diferencia entre un diagrama de flujo y un algoritmo?
Un diagrama de flujo es una representación visual de un proceso o algoritmo, mientras que un algoritmo es una secuencia lógica de instrucciones que resuelve un problema específico. El diagrama de flujo representa gráficamente el algoritmo, mostrando de manera clara el flujo de las instrucciones.
2. ¿Es necesario tener experiencia en programación para hacer un diagrama de flujo?
No, no es necesario tener experiencia en programación para hacer un diagrama de flujo. Aunque los diagramas de flujo se utilizan comúnmente en programación, también se pueden utilizar en otras disciplinas para representar visualmente procesos o algoritmos.
3. ¿Cuánto tiempo se tarda en crear un diagrama de flujo para calcular la edad?
El tiempo requerido para crear un diagrama de flujo para calcular la edad puede variar dependiendo de la complejidad del proceso y tu experiencia en la creación de diagramas de flujo. En general, un diagrama de flujo sencillo como el ejemplo presentado en este artículo se puede crear en pocos minutos.